The College Baseball Betting Scandal
Burt Eugene Neff Jr. walked into the Bet MGM Sportsbook at Great American Ballpark in Cincinnati with a large amount of cash looking to make a huge score. His proposed wager quickly aroused concern and suspicion among the staff. Three people familiar with the investigation told Sports Illustrated that Neff wanted to bet more than $100,000 on a college baseball game that night. The game had gotten virtually no gambling traffic and Neff's desire to bet on the Tigers far exceeded the Sportsbook established house limit on college baseball.
